    New York Collage Ensemble (NYCE) was established to create a supportive community of collage artists who can provide connection, collaboration, and inspiration for one another. With this mission in mind, NYCE provides a platform for artists of diverse backgrounds who work in a variety of styles and mediums, including mixed media, textiles, analog, and digital collage.


    While the pandemic caused in-person meetings to come to a halt for two years, NYCE quickly adapted by moving their gatherings online via Zoom, which opened new opportunities for a wider community of collage enthusiasts from all over the world to participate. Currently, NYCE holds regular in-person and online meetups and has even introduced "NYCE Talks," featuring guest speakers discussing various topics related to collage.


    The idea for NYCE originated during a coffee chat between Isabelle Milkoff and Susan Lerner, who sought to create a space where like-minded artists could come together. Since its inception, NYCE has grown to six founding members; Susan Lerner, Isabelle Milkoff, Orit Tenzer, Stacey Burgay, Meghan Larimer, and Amy Putman.


    The six founding members of the NYCE have exhibited their work as a collective at the Judy Black Park in Washington, CT, at Sarabeth’s Upper West Side in Manhattan and at the Yellow Studio Gallery in Connecticut. They have also exhibited in international group shows including: The Scandinavian Collage Museum in Berkak, Norway, the Parc Floral au Bois de Vincennes in Paris, and at the Parc André Citroën in Paris. This spring they look forward to their annual exhibition at the Galerie Etienne de Causans in Paris, France.
